Welcome to Episode 5 of our Intro to Generative AI series! In this episode, Daniel explains the practical techniques necessary for enhancing AI models’ ability to handle and process large volumes of text data.
Daniel begins by demonstrating how to effectively manage and process large volumes of text data for AI models by first extracting and converting website content into markdown, then splitting it into smaller, overlapping chunks to preserve context. He explains the importance of vectorization, where these chunks are converted into numerical embeddings using tools like Cohere's API, enabling efficient semantic search. Daniel also covers storing these embeddings in vector databases like LanceDB and implementing search functionality with cosine similarity to quickly retrieve relevant information based on user queries, ultimately enhancing the accuracy and performance of AI-driven applications.
Whether you're a seasoned developer seeking to enhance your understanding of generative AI or just starting your journey into this exciting field, this episode offers invaluable insights into harnessing the power of large language models. Dive in and discover how generative AI can transform your coding practices and elevate your software development skills.
Things you will learn in this video:
Effective Context Management: Learn how to split large text data into manageable chunks while preserving important context, enhancing AI model accuracy.
Practical Vectorization Techniques: Understand how to convert text into vector embeddings using tools like Cohere's API for efficient semantic search.
Advanced Search Implementation: Gain insights into using cosine similarity to perform fast and accurate searches, improving information retrieval in AI applications.
---
The clips from this series are from our Intro to Generative A.I live stream by Daniel Whitenack. You can find the full stream here: https://youtube.com/live/ajfzcXUxgsE?...
----
What strategies do you use to manage multiple contexts in your applications?
--
Share your experiences and solutions in the comments below!
Comment below or tweet us on twitter & let us know your thoughts, we want to hear from you! ~ If you found this video helpful, hit that like button & subscribe for more content like this.
----
Access our online courses → https://www.ardanlabs.com/education/
Attending a live training → https://www.ardanlabs.com/live-traini...
Other Links:
Website: https://www.ardanlabs.com/
Github: https://github.com/ardanlabs
Twitter: / ardanlabs
#golang #education #tutorials #tips #softwaredevelopment #softwaredesign #ai #ardanlabs #programming #goprogramming
Watch video Key Techniques for Accurate AI-Driven Information Retrieval online without registration, duration hours minute second in high quality. This video was added by user Ardan Labs 22 August 2024, don't forget to share it with your friends and acquaintances, it has been viewed on our site 19 once and liked it people.